Upriver 2021, from the Waterfront Blues Festival, has a new venue in Portland

The Waterfront Blues Festival in Portland is back this year Friday-Sunday, July 2-5, with a few twists because of the continuing COVID pandemic. Instead of being held on the waterfront in downtown Portland, it's moving less than a mile away to The Lot at Zidell Yards and changing its name to Upriver 2021. Portland Children’s Museum closed permanently

Photo credit: Portland Children's Museum, Portland, Oregon The Portland Children’s Museum has been a staple of kids’ early learning for 75 years in Portland, Oregon. Now it’s closed permanently. 2021 March of Daffodils celebrates virtually throughout March and early April

Photo by Cheryl Landes Last year, the annual daffodil festival in Amity, Oregon, cancelled due to COVID. This year throughout March and in early April, the town is hosting virtual events. Some are online and others are outside. Each weekend has a theme.
